Rising Prevalence of NAGS Deficiency & Organic Acidurias
Growing diagnostic capacity is uncovering more inborn errors of metabolism, particularly in regions with high consanguinity. A Saudi newborn-screening study using tandem mass spectrometry found fresh cases that standard panels would have missed, illustrating how better analytics directly swell patient numbers. Hainan’s rare-disease cost burden climbed from CNY 34.26 million in 2019 to CNY 64.74 million in 2023 as detection improved, underscoring the economic ripple effect. Specialized metabolic centers are now embedded in tertiary hospitals, ensuring rapid confirmation and swift carglumic acid initiation. These hubs create a consistent feed of treated patients, underpinning sustained carglumic acid market growth. In parallel, advocacy groups advance registries that further refine prevalence data, shaping forecast accuracy for stakeholders.
Accelerated Orphan-Drug Approval Pathways
Regulators continue to shrink development timelines. The US FDA’s Rare Pediatric Disease Priority Review Voucher program recently granted a USD 150 million voucher alongside a fast-track label, trimming review cycles by up to 12 months and speeding revenue capture. The European Medicines Agency offers 10-year market exclusivity for designated orphan products, cushioning investment risk. China’s National Medical Products Administration has launched patient-focused rare-disease frameworks that open the world’s second-largest pharmaceutical arena to carglumic acid applicants. Collectively, these policies lower hurdles for innovators and stimulate portfolio investment, reinforcing a bullish carglumic acid market outlook.

Severe Gastrointestinal & Infection-Related Adverse Events
Carglumic acid is generally well tolerated, yet vomiting, diarrhea, and abdominal pain can limit adherence, especially among infants and neonates already compromised by metabolic stress. Clinicians often resort to antiemetics or dose titration, complicating care pathways and inflating costs. Infection-related events add further risk because metabolic patients have reduced physiological reserves. Heightened pharmacovigilance requirements can delay adoption in newer markets, moderating near-term carglumic acid market uptake. Research into taste-masked, lower-dose ODTs aims to mitigate gastrointestinal effects, but clinical evidence is still emerging.

Regulatory Landscape
Carglumic acid sits within established orphan and ultra-rare disease regulatory pathways across major markets. In the United States, carglumic acid (Carbaglu) was approved by the FDA under NDA 022562 (first approval in 2010), and FDA-approved generic versions are marketed under ANDA pathways, supporting a dual branded-generic environment for hospital and specialty pharmacy procurement. In the European Union, the European Commission granted marketing authorization for Carbaglu on 24 January 2003 (valid indefinitely). Ucedane received authorization on 23 June 2017 and was renewed on 28 March 2022, leaving multiple authorized references active across the region.
Post-approval obligations and labeling controls remain central to access and continuity of supply. EMA pharmacovigilance requirements under Directive 2001/83/EC, including an active Risk Management Plan and periodic safety update submissions, shape ongoing lifecycle compliance for marketed products. Product labeling also sets strict handling requirements, including refrigerated storage for unopened bottles (2C to 8C) and defined in-use storage limits after opening, which can influence specialty distribution, hospital inventory practices, and last-mile logistics quality systems.

Market Opportunities and Future Outlook
A clear opportunity for carglumic acid is expanding use beyond N-acetylglutamate synthase (NAGS) deficiency into broader organic acidemias where hyperammonemia drives acute morbidity and hospital utilization. In the United States, labeling includes acute hyperammonemia associated with propionic acidemia (PA) and methylmalonic acidemia (MMA), widening the addressable treated population within the same acute-care prescribing pathways that already favor rapid-dissolving oral formats in pediatrics. Clinical evidence generation also supports standardization in these cohorts, including the ongoing European multicenter longitudinal observational PROTECT study (NCT04176523), which reported an interim 41% median reduction in acute metabolic decompensation events with hyperammonemia in PA or MMA patients on long-term carglumic acid therapy. This supports payer and guideline discussions around maintenance strategies.
On the supply and access side, opportunities focus on resilience and service models rather than new molecules. Multi-entity API manufacturing capabilities (including WHO-GMP and ISO-certified operations cited by industry sources) and US generic commercialization provide a pathway to diversify sourcing and reduce single-supplier exposure, particularly for hospital systems that stock for metabolic crisis management. Formulation and logistics upgrades that ease storage and administration, such as fast-dissolving and room-temperature stable presentations in parts of Europe, create room for differentiation in tenders and specialty channel contracts while improving pediatric adherence and dispensing practicality in metabolic centers.
